Preview: Mickelson heads out on tour for some intimate gigs

Acclaimed singer-songwriter and producer Mickelson who released his new album this week. “If You Can’t Be Right, Be Loud” is heading out on tour in England. The album is described as a “work that dives headfirst into the polarizing realities of today’s world while offering deeply personal reflections and moments of humour.” It marks Mickelson’s tenth studio album, enhancing his reputation as one of the most versatile and poignant voices in the Americana music scene. The album’s title, inspired by the opening track ‘Amplify,’ captures the current climate of division in the United States. “I wrote the song two years ago about the polarizing division in the U.S.,” Mickelson shares. “At the time, I could never have imagined we’d still be here, with Trump re-emerging as a political force. It’s impossible not to comment on the times we’re living through.”

Mickelson also collaborated with Colin Moulding, the brilliant bassist of XTC, on two tracks, ‘Only Grey Matter Boiling In My Head’ and ‘Blue Is The Warmest Color’. “It was an honor to work with Colin. His contributions added a whole new depth to the music,” he says. “This is my tenth album and, without a doubt, my best work,” 

A music industry veteran, Mickelson’s career began in the New York club scene at venues like CBGB’s and The Bitter End. In the 90s, the legendary Elliot Roberts managed his band Fat Opie (Neil Young, Tom Petty). Since going solo, Mickelson has earned Grammy ballot recognition for his debut “Flickering” toured internationally, and produced the critically acclaimed “Blanket The Homeless” benefit compilation featuring Grammy winner Fantastic Negrito.
